Locks & Locksmiths Service
5100 W Dartmouth Ave
Denver, CO 80236
Locks & Locksmiths Service is a professional locksmith company based in Denver, CO. They specialize in providing a wide range of locksmith services for residential, commercial, and automotive needs.
With a team of experienced locksmiths, Locks & Locksmiths Service offers reliable lock installation, repair, and emergency lockout assistance. Customers can trust them for efficient and affordable solutions to their security needs.
Generated from their business information
Also at this address
See a problem?